  1. Apr 28, 2024 · The term Indian cuisine refers to the foods and methods of preparation traditional to India, which has a diverse range of cuisines. Indian cuisine can be dated to the prehistoric period and is found across the world wherever there is a significant Indian diaspora.

  4. Unlike western food, Indian dishes are based on ingredients whose flavors don't overlap and that come together to create a unique and complex taste. On average, a traditional Indian dish has at least nine spices such as cumin, coriander, ginger, garam masala, turmeric, cinnamon, cardamom, red chili powder, garam masala, and mustard seeds.

  6. Indian Food. The traditional food of India has been widely appreciated for its fabulous use of herbs and spices. Indian cuisine is known for its large assortment of dishes. The cooking style varies from region to region and is largely divided into South Indian & North Indian cuisine.
